Meanings Behind Small Rat Tattoos
Rats have been a part of human culture and folklore for centuries, and their symbolism varies across different cultures. In many cultures, rats symbolize intelligence, cunning, and adaptability. They are often associated with survival and resilience, as rats can thrive in even the harshest environments.

In some cultures, rats are also seen as omens of good fortune and prosperity. For instance, in Chinese culture, the rat is the first animal in the zodiac cycle and is believed to bring wealth and abundance. Therefore, a rat tattoo can represent prosperity, good luck, and new beginnings.

Popular Small Rat Tattoo Designs

When it comes to small rat tattoos, the design possibilities are endless. From realistic to cartoonish, minimalist to detailed, there's a rat tattoo style to suit every preference. Here are some popular small rat tattoo designs to inspire your own:
- Realistic Rats: Detailed, lifelike rat tattoos can be incredibly striking, especially when executed by a skilled artist. These designs often feature intricate fur patterns and expressive eyes.
- Cartoon Rats: Inspired by popular cartoons and comic books, these rat tattoos are often colorful, playful, and whimsical. They can range from simple, minimalist designs to detailed, full-color illustrations.
- Minimalist Rats: For those who prefer simple, understated tattoos, minimalist rat designs are an excellent choice. These designs often feature clean lines, geometric shapes, and a focus on negative space.
- Rat Skulls: A popular choice among those seeking a darker, edgier tattoo, rat skull designs can be incredibly striking. These designs often incorporate elements of traditional tattoo art, such as roses, crosses, or other symbols.

Choosing a Placement for Your Small Rat Tattoo
One of the benefits of small rat tattoos is their versatility in placement. Whether you want a discreet tattoo that can be easily hidden or a prominent design that takes center stage, there's a rat tattoo placement to suit your needs.
- Finger Tattoos: Small rat tattoos look great on fingers, especially when done in a minimalist or cartoon style. They can be easily hidden or shown off, making them a popular choice for those who want a tattoo that's both discreet and visible.
- Wrist Tattoos: The wrist is a popular placement for small rat tattoos, as it allows for a variety of design options and can be easily covered or shown off.
- Ankle Tattoos: Ankle tattoos are another great option for small rat tattoos, especially if you want a design that's visible but not too prominent.
- Ear Tattoos: For those who want a more visible tattoo, an ear tattoo can be a striking choice. Rat tattoos look great on the outer ear, especially when done in a realistic or detailed style.
Ultimately, the best placement for your small rat tattoo depends on your personal preferences, lifestyle, and the design you choose. Consult with your tattoo artist to determine the best placement for your unique tattoo.
